Daniel Blanga-Gubbay. Dealing with Demographic and Migration Problems as part of The Diasporic Schools Project at the Kunstenfestivaldesarts Festival workshop

Can an institution or a festival temporarily become a school? Try to imagine the school of the future: What will its class schedule be like? Who will be its students?

The workshop by Daniel Blanga-Gubbay, the Artistic Director of the Kunstenfestivaldesarts Contemporary Arts Festival, is dedicated to the methods of supporting and presenting to the public contemporary artists who create new schools and experimental educational platforms. The roundtable will start with discussing The Diasporic School project launched in 2020 for the Kunstenfestivaldesarts Contemporary Arts Festival. The Diasporic School ordered works from Bouchra Khalili, Otobong Nkanga, and Sandrine Honliasso, Christian Nyampeta, Samah Hijawi, and Reem Shilleh, as well as Yael Bartana; therefore, it can be considered a kind of training courses. Each course brings together a group of participants related to a specific issue, although these people can be anywhere in the world. This is a kind of experiment in the joint production of knowledge and its remote transmission.

The workshop answers to four questions: How to conduct research and to curate educational art projects? How to create new art forms? How to cooperate with local communities and associations, taking into account the project specifics? The concept and results of The Diasporic School will be the starting point for further collective discussions and answers to questions of interest to its participants.

About the Program:

The Theater and Museum. Social Mission program is part of the large-scaled public program of the Theatrocracy. Catherine II and Opera exhibition and festival. The Program is aimed at developing practical curatorial, producer, and administrative skills to implement cultural projects with social topics.

The Theater and Museum. Social Mission professional education program represents the best world practice in implementing projects with social topics, including projects in the field of ecology, education, combatting social injustice, and demography. It will introduce participants to successful cooperation strategies and implemented projects.

The Program is addressed to professionals of museums, theaters, and other cultural institutions, government bodies, other organizations (including commercial ones), as well as to independent curators, producers, and artists implementing cultural projects and interested in developing a social agenda under cultural projects.

Daniel Blanga-Gubbay

Speaker

A researcher and curator from Brussels. Currently, the Artistic Director of the Kunstenfestivaldesarts Contemporary Arts Festival. Previously, Blanga-Gubbay was a mentor and independent curator of a public program, namely, at the contemporary art exhibitions Can Nature Revolt? (Manifesta Biennale of Contemporary Art, Palermo, 2018); Black Market (Brussels, 2016); The School of Exceptions (Santarcangelo di Romagna, 2016). A co-curator of LiveWorks. Served as the Head of the Department of Arts and Choreography (ISAC) at the Royal Academy of Fine Arts in Brussels. Graduated from the Venice Institute of Architecture (Universita Iuav di Venezia), received a PhD in Cultural Studies from the Universities of Palermo and Berlin. His articles have been published in magazines South as a State of Mind (Athens) and Performance Journal (New York). His latest studies are devoted to exhibitions Politics of Co-Imagination (Tangier, 2019); Dance Under Cover of a Fictional Rhythm (Sharjah, UAE, 2018); The Movement as Living Non-Body (New York, 2018); Knowing the Unknown (Museum of Impossible Forms, Helsinki, 2017), and Prophecies Without Content (American University of Beirut, Lebanon).
